Transaction 004bb678fa0d0972f5b89d15cebe031ba1c39703dede23fd2b4dce78ca2e92c7

11 Input
2 Outputs
  • 004bb678fa0d0972f5b89d15cebe031ba1c39703dede23fd2b4dce78ca2e92c7:0
  • value  54477398
    address  3FfHSnxBs8rWB3H9HmEVyeuYL9spFNDG4g
  • 004bb678fa0d0972f5b89d15cebe031ba1c39703dede23fd2b4dce78ca2e92c7:1
  • value  1917145191
    address  3AFAXqpNXsrgeA4sGNq6KfL69V6fb5zKos